Obverse
In the field a composition symbolizing the fertility of Earth: on a semicircle standing for the terrestrial globe, a seed fed by water and about to germinate; above the Earth, a vine shoot, an olive branch and a sheaf of wheat growing out of a tree trunk; above, archshaped inscription “NUTRIRE IL PIANETA”; on the left, initials of the designer Maria Grazia Urbani “MGU”; on the right, acronym of the Italian Republic “RI” and the letter “R” identifying the Mint of Rome; in the middle, logo of the EXPO MILANO 2015; all around, the twelve stars of the European Union.
Reverse
A map, next to the face value, shows the European continent without borders.
Edge
Finely ribbed with edge lettering: six times the sequence "2 * * " alternately upright and inverted.
